STATUTORY RULES.

1947. No. 16.

 

REGULATION UNDER THE AUSTRALIAN SOLDIERS’ REPATRIATION ACT 1920-1946.*

I, THE ADMINISTRATOR of the Government of the Commonwealth of Australia, acting with the advice of the Federal Executive Council, hereby make the following Regulation under the Australian Soldiers’ Repatriation Act 1920-1946.

Dated this nineteenth day of February, 1947.

W. DUGAN

Administrator.

By His Excellency’s Command,

H. C. BARNARD

Minister of State for Repatriation.

 

Amendment of the Repatriation (Staff) Regulations. 

Variations of salary on account of variations in cost of living.

Regulation 24 of the Repatriation (Staff) Regulations is amended by inserting after sub-regulation (5.) the following sub-regulation:—

“(5a.) Notwithstanding anything contained in this regulation—

(a)the index number for the six months ended the thirtieth day of September, 1946, shall be deemed to be 99.7; and

(b)the salaries of officers shall be adjusted accordingly as from the commencement of the first pay period beginning in the month of December, 1946, instead of as from the commencement of the first pay period beginning in the month of November, 1946.”.

 

* Notified in the Commonwealth Gazette on 27th February, 1947.

  Statutory Rules 1941, No. 259, as amended by Statutory Rules 1942, No. 462; 1944, No. 11; and 1946, Nos. 16 and 100.
